City solidifies 'to-do' list

  The Aspen City Council updated their to-do list Tuesday night.

The council spent two days last month identifying nine topics that need special attention in Aspen. They are now discussing the exact “goal language” for each topic. Two of Mayor Steve Skadron’s pet projects made the list - strengthening the “uphill economy” and reducing the motorist-to-pedestrian ratio downtown.

Each of the nine broad categories has a city staff member assigned as a team leader, with multiple other staff and community partners assigned to work on the issue, as well. Other “top goals” reflect community priorities of supporting local business, reducing Aspen’s carbon footprint, and modernizing the employee housing program.
